Camps

The camps offered under our programme are listed below.

Combined Annual Training Camps (CATC)

Annual Training Camps/ Combined Annual Training Camps (ATC/CATC). These are held within the State under the aegis of respective NCC Directorates.

Basic Leadership Camp

The Basic Leadership Camp was a 10 day camp. It was a camp focussed towards building up of a cadet’s leadership qualities and soft skills.

Pre RD Camp

Pre RD Camp is organized prior to Republic Day Camp in order to select NSS Volunteers who are best in Parade and cultural activities.

Advance Leadership Camp (ALC)

Six Advance Leadership Camps (ALC), are conducted every year, which a total of 1350 cadets attend to focus on personality development, leadership skills and orientation for induction into the Armed Forces.

Mountaineering Camp

Adventure is the life blood of youth. Adventure training in the NCC provides knowledge to cadets of the topography as well as experience of different weather conditions and adventurous living under camp conditions.

Paratrooper Camp

Every year 40 boy & 40 girl cadets attend Para Basic Course at Para Training School, Agra for a duration of 24 days.

National Integration Camp (NIC)

National Integration Camps and Special National Integration Camps are conducted to make cadets understand and value the rich heritage of cultures that forge unity despite the diverse languages, traditions and religions of our country

Attachment Training.

Cadets derive immense value through attachment to the Armed Forces Units where they experience the functioning of military units and life in armed forces units.

Republic Day Camp (RDC)

Before RDC all group headquarters have to face the IGC(Inter-Group Competition) after IGC,the selected cadets are trained by the drill instructors of the Indian Army and they are given rigorous military training and drill training daily until the time comes when the cadets have to depart to Delhi to represent their respective states.

Thal Sainik Camp (TSC)

The TSC is a 12 days camp conducted in Delhi every year in the late autumn, in which the cadets are selected from all 17 directorates (30+3 SD/JD and SW/JW cadets from each directorate),

Nau Sainik Camp (NSC)

This centrally organised Naval Camp is conducted annually for selected Naval Wing Cadets.
